Output d862bc72ad6f42c7fdfb0f3ef3eb90f4e2ac847b09f3df6a3893bbe68a75d816:18

value
23058761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 657117b24bdafd4011ab69524a1ccfd5fab45373 OP_EQUAL
address
3AwPejAQymjfWNNt5GBZjri5zxBAssN9BY
transaction
d862bc72ad6f42c7fdfb0f3ef3eb90f4e2ac847b09f3df6a3893bbe68a75d816
confirmations
397046
spent
true